Browse Source

peers.py: use sent_request_timeout

patch-2
Neil Booth 6 years ago
parent
commit
eeb9c3e5b2
  1. 7
      electrumx/server/peers.py

7
electrumx/server/peers.py

@ -272,10 +272,9 @@ class PeerManager(object):
peer_text = f'[{peer}:{port} {kind}]'
try:
async with timeout_after(120 if peer.is_tor else 30):
async with Connector(PeerSession, peer.host, port,
**kwargs) as session:
await self._verify_peer(session, peer)
async with Connector(PeerSession, peer.host, port, **kwargs) as session:
session.sent_request_timeout = 120 if peer.is_tor else 30
await self._verify_peer(session, peer)
is_good = True
break
except BadPeerError as e:

Loading…
Cancel
Save